Job DescriptionU.S. Bank is seeking an experienced Data Product Owner to drive the strategy, roadmap, prioritization, and delivery of data products within the Investment Services Data Domain. This role serves as the primary liaison between business stakeholders, governance partners, and technology teams, translating business needs into scalable, governed, and reusable data products that support reporting, analytics, operational decision-making, and AI-enabled use cases.
The Data Product Owner is accountable for the full lifecycle of assigned data products, including intake, prioritization, requirements management, adoption, governance, and continuous improvement. While primarily focused on product ownership and stakeholder engagement, this role may also contribute to the design, prototyping, and development of foundational "gold" data products to accelerate delivery, support modernization efforts, and promote consistency across the organization.
